why do many psychotherapist feel that the term mental illness may be doing more harm than good

The term, "mental illness", has a bad reputation. What's the first thing that pops to your head when you hear "mental illness"? It reminds you of someone that is insane, right? Exactly. That term is dodged by most psychotherapists because it can be discouraging and disrespectful to the patient. Their job is to help people, not to make them feel bad about their problems.
